Liu, R. (2019). Visions of China: Avant-Orientalism, Art Rock, and Conflicted Otherness. Cinéma & Cie. Film and Media Studies Journal, 19(33). Retrieved from https://riviste.unimi.it/index.php/cinemaetcie/article/view/16181